Why does my dog need routine grooming?

Routine grooming of your pet not only keeps your dog’s coat looking appealing, but it also helps maintain your pet’s skin and physical health and wellbeing. When your pet gets grooming, it prevents painful matting and knots in their hair, reduces the build-up of bacteria and hot-spots (dermatitis), and keeps thepet away from pests such as fleas. Within your pet’s grooming appointment, your Chadderton pet groomer will look out for lumps and sores that could be a health problem.


How often should my dog be groomed?

Grooming requirements for your dog will vary depending on the pet’s habbits, breed and coat. Some dogs only require an occasional bath, brush and nail trim whereas other dog breeds may need more frequent grooming sessions. As a general rule, most pet owners organise regular grooming about once a month. For puppies and dogs who have never been groomed before, more regular burshing at home should be performed to get the pet used to being handled and to avoid grooming problems into adulthood. What’s the difference between a dog bathing and grooming service?

Dog bathing services consist of: 1-3 cycles of shampoo, 1 cycle of conditioner, hand-dry as allowed by pet, brushing and/or combing.

Dog grooming incorporate: Everything included from bathing as well as a full cut/style based on breed standards and/or your personal needs, nails cut, and ears cleaned.

Can I stay with my dog whilst it is being groomed?

For the best experience for your dog and for their protection it is imperative that the dog groomer have your pet’s full attention. Most dogs are distracted by their owners company and will behave a lot better without their owners being there. Discuss any fears you have with the pet groomer in Chadderton UK when you bring your pet in, and then quickly and fuss-free hand over your dog to them. If you extend the procedure, your pet will pick up on your worry and become more worried themselves.

Why is my dog scratching after grooming?

It is really typical for canines to scratch after grooming – perhaps similar to us being itchy after shaving. Try to divert your canine from scratching if you can, as the more they scratch, the more they will itch etc. Most significantly, do not worry as it is pretty common. Especially young canines who may not be yet conditioned to clipping will scratch, as will apricot or white coloured dogs, more so than darker coloured dog breeds. Clipper rash is very common, specifically in the groin location. If you are worried, speak to your groomer, they will advise you on more action.

What is chalking in dog grooming?

Chalking the coat on man’s best friend is a procedure used prior to handstripping to permit a much better grip on the fur. When taking the hair from the ear canal, the same idea is applied. Chalking is likewise used in the conformation ring to boost the coat color and to give the coat much more smoothness and volume.



Why does my dog stink even after grooming?

There are a number of reasons why a dog’s skin might be jeopardized, resulting in a skin infection. Allergies, hormonal imbalances, fungal infections, external parasites, inflammation, wounds, bleeding growths, and other skin problems can trigger germs and yeast on the skin’s surface area to take hold and develop nasty smells.

Why do pet dogs get Zoomies after getting a bath?

This behaviour is typically called the Zoomies. There’s a physical rush of energy. Canines do this due to anything from relief, shaking to dry off, to rolling around trying to get rid of this mysterious new odor. It could be a release of worried energy due to stress or the joy of being done.

What pets need the most grooming?

The canine breeds that require the most grooming consist of the Afghan Hound, Bichon Frise, Kerry Blue Terrier, Pekingese, Poodle, Portuguese Water Dog, Puli, Belgian Sheepdog, Affenpinscher, Bearded Collie, Cocker Spaniel, Irish Terrier, Komondor, Lhasa Apso and Lowchen.
